require discretion
Frequency: 7.210.8 per million words
Indicates that a situation requires careful, discreet behavior.
Categories:
Examples (10)
- Discussing the upcoming layoffs will require the utmost discretion from the management team.
- The lawyer explained that handling such a high-profile case would require absolute discretion.
- This is a sensitive family matter that requires discretion when spoken about.
- Due to patient confidentiality, any conversation about the diagnosis will require complete discretion.
- The internal investigation into the fraud allegations requires discretion to avoid alerting the suspects.
- Negotiating the peace treaty is a delicate process that will require great discretion from all diplomats.
- As a journalist, this particular story will require discretion to protect my sources.
- Planning the surprise intervention for our friend required significant discretion from everyone involved.
- Your new role involves access to sensitive data and will therefore require discretion at all times.
- Handling these confidential documents requires discretion and a high level of security.
